Summary:Spinal cord injury is a severe scenario that may be caused by traumatic and non-traumatic vertebral or neurological disorders. Neurological impairment, chronic pain, and reduced quality of life may affect patients suffering from spinal cord injury, the onset of which may arise in an acute or chronic manner. Spinal surgeons, anesthetists, neuro-intensivists, neurologists, physiotherapists, rehabilitation medicine doctors, radiologists, neurophysiologists, and carers are all involved in the management of these patients. The chapters in this book combine a useful summary of this topic for non-expert readers with an in-depth study of medical and non-medical experts in the field.
